About Qian Guo
Qian Guo is a scholar working on Health, Toxicology and Mutagenesis, Speech and Hearing and Rheumatology, having authored 96 papers that have together received 1.5k indexed citations. Recurring topics across this work include Air Quality and Health Impacts (23 papers), Tuberculosis Research and Epidemiology (11 papers), Air Quality Monitoring and Forecasting (9 papers), Mycobacterium research and diagnosis (9 papers), Climate Change and Health Impacts (7 papers), Noise Effects and Management (7 papers), Spine and Intervertebral Disc Pathology (5 papers) and Infectious Diseases and Tuberculosis (5 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(370 citations), Molecular Medicine (69 citations) and Infectious Diseases (213 citations). Qian Guo has collaborated with scholars based in China, United States and United Kingdom. Frequent co-authors include Xiaoli Duan, Suzhen Cao, Tao Xue, Honglei Kang, Yimin Dong, Junfeng Zhang, Jianhao Wei, Hanfeng Guan, Renpeng Peng and Feng Li. Their work appears in journals such as Science, SHILAP Revista de lepidopterología and PLoS ONE.
